    50th birthday
    What is the correct etiquette way to request quest to bring gifts to the 50th birthday party?:)
  • Nov 19, 2009, 01:40 PM
    Synnen

    There IS no correct etiquette to ask for gifts.

    Ever.

    If guests ASK, you can answer, but it is NEVER correct etiquette to solicit for gifts.

    You may register gifts at a store and note that on the invitation, just like a wedding or a baby shower, or you may ask that gifts be limited in value on the invitation. You may not make a gift the price of admission.

    There is no correct way to ask for gifts. Those who want to give them will. Registries are for new babies (typically only a first baby for the parents) and first marriages. Anything beyond that is excessive and greedy.
